California’s Central Coast is unique for its foggy summers, sunny springs and falls, mild wet winters, and a wide range of crops suited to the climate and fertile soils. This annual EcoFarm bus tour is a unique experience to learn from farmers and ranchers leaders leading innovative operations. Join us on this full-day tour to experience and understand organic agriculture in the region. You’ll visit a land trust and ranch, a diversified organic farm, and a farmer collective.
